Obituary

Jeffrey Allan Plotke, 38, of Lincoln, passed away October 13, 2025.

Cremation rites have been accorded by Holland Barry & Bennett Funeral Home. A celebration of life will be held November 8th, 2026 at 3PM at the Lincoln VFW to honor Jeffrey and his brother Joseph. Burial will be at a later date in Woodlawn Cemetery, Clinton, where Joseph and Jeffrey will be buried with their brother James.

Jeffrey was born June 23, 1987, in Decatur, IL., the son of John Plotke Sr. and Shelly (Felton). He enjoyed music, drawing, walking the trails at the state park and being in nature, but most of all he loved spending time with his beautiful daughters.

Survivors include his father John Plotke Sr., mother and stepfather Shelly and James Rich, maternal grandparents Bud and Gaila Felton; daughters Olivia Knave and Elizabeth Knave; siblings Cameron Felton, Christina Plotke, Penny Plotke, Cindy Tennison, Aaron Rich, Jeremy (April) Rich, Mark Rich, and Nathan Rich; several a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ces, and nephews also survive.

He was preceded in death by his paternal grandparents Bill and Jean Plotke, maternal grandmother Ramona Miles and her husband Robert Miles; and three brothers James Plotke, John Plotke Jr., and Joseph Plotke.
